In 1850 an area of approximately 30 acres bounded by Glenelg Street, Bentinck Street and Salt Creek was set aside as a reserve for a botanical garden. In September 1857  Curator of the Melbourne Botanic Gardens appointed Alexander Elliott the task of setting out the gardens and paths and in June 1858 Council had appointed the first curator, William Allitt. The gardens were opened to the public in early 1859. Portland’s Botanic Gardens are the second oldest in Victoria.
